Output 542341d3600851ce197df7f03ea30067c57b6b6f7337eb17a11442a82a059a44:10

value
34651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b7c9e74b52ecbf0e8a94e8bfc90a113f43c62ff OP_EQUAL
address
3QckpNTydDMM1uRSZMWwxC2VuUc53vrcKm
transaction
542341d3600851ce197df7f03ea30067c57b6b6f7337eb17a11442a82a059a44
spent
true